IIBA CBAP Exam Summary:

Exam Name IIBA Certified Business Analysis Professional
Exam Code CBAP
Exam Fee USD Application Fee: $145
Exam Fee: Member - $350, Non-Member - $505
Retake Fee: Member - $295, Non-Member - $450
Recertification Fee: Member - $85, Non-Member - $120
Exam Duration 210 Minutes
Number of Questions 120
Passing Score 70%
Format Multiple Choice

IIBA Business Analysis Professional Syllabus Topics:

Topic Details

Business analysis planning and monitoring - 14%

Plan Business Analysis - Expert:  Creates rules for selecting the business analysis approach.
- Expert: Guides practice in determining the level of business analysis formality.
- Expert: Creates rules for identifying business analysis activities.
- Expert: Advanced knowledge of timing of business analysis work.
- Expert: Advanced knowledge of assessing complexity, size, and risk factors.
- Expert: Guides practice in gaining stakeholder understanding and agreement.
Plan Stakeholder Engagement - Expert: Guides practice in performing stakeholder analysis.
- Expert: Advanced knowledge of defining the required level of stakeholder collaboration.
- Expert: Advanced knowledge in identifying appropriate stakeholder communication needs.
Plan Business Analysis Governance - Expert: Advanced knowledge in identifying an effective decision-making process.
- Expert: Guides practice in developing an effective change control processes.
- Expert: Guides practice in planning an effective prioritization process.
- Expert: Advanced knowledge of planning an effective approval process.
Plan Business Analysis Information Management - Expert: Guides practice in determining how to organize business analysis information.
- Expert: Guides practice in determining the appropriate level of abstraction.
- Expert: Creates rules on planning the traceability approach.
- Expert: Creates rules on planning for requirements reuse.
- Expert: Guides practice in determining how to store and access business analysis information.
- Expert: Creates rules for identifying attributes for requirements and design management.
Identify Business Analysis Performance Improvements - Expert: Advanced knowledge of reporting on business analysis performance.
- Expert: Advanced knowledge of identifying business analysis performance measures.
- Expert: Guides practice in assessing business analysis performance measures.
- Expert: Guides practice in recommending business analysis performance improvements.

Elicitation and Collaboration - 12%

Prepare for Elicitation - Skilled: Modifies rules for the elicitation scope
- Skilled: Modifies rules for selecting appropriate elicitation techniques
- Skilled: Modifies rules for setting up logistics for elicitation activities
- Skilled: Modifies rules for preparing supporting elicitation materials
- Skilled: Recommends action on stakeholder preparation for elicitation activities
Conduct Elicitation - Expert: Creates rules for guiding the elicitation activity
- Expert: Creates rules for capturing the outcomes of the elicitation activity.
Confirm Elicitation Results - Expert: Advanced knowledge in comparing elicitation results against source information.
- Expert: Advanced knowledge comparing elicitation results against other elicitation results.
Communicate Business Analysis Information - Expert: Advanced knowledge in determining objectives and format of communication.
- Expert: Guides practice in communicating the appropriate level of detail.
Manage Stakeholder Collaboration - Expert: Advanced knowledge of gaining agreement for required stakeholder commitments.
- Expert: Advanced knowledge of monitoring stakeholder engagement.
- Expert: Advanced knowledge of collaborative stakeholder relationships.

Requirements Life Cycle Management - 15%

Trace Requirements - Expert: Creates rules for considering value and relationships while tracing requirements
- Expert: Creates rules for identifying the relationships to track to effectively manage traceability
- Expert: Creates rules for determining an appropriate traceability repository to be used.
Maintain Requirements - Expert: Guides practice in maintaining requirement and design information.
- Expert: Guides practice in managing attributes.
- Expert: Guides practice in managing requirements for long-term reuse.
Prioritize Requirements - Expert: Guides practice in determining the appropriate basis for prioritizing requirements.
- Expert: Guides practice in guiding stakeholders through prioritization changes.
- Expert: Advanced knowledge of prioritizing new information.
Assess Requirements Changes - Expert: Advanced knowledge of assessing the formality of the assessment process.
- Expert: Advanced knowledge of completing impact analysis activities.
- Expert: Advanced knowledge of guiding impact resolution activities.
Approve Requirements - Expert: Advanced knowledge of stakeholder roles and authority levels.
- Expert: Guides practice in managing conflicts and resolving issues.
- Expert: Advanced knowledge of using appropriate methods to gain consensus about key business analysis information.
- Expert: Guides practice in tracking and communicating approval decisions.

Strategy Analysis - 20%

Analyze Current State - Expert:  Guides practice in defining business needs.
- Expert: Guides practice in understanding the organizational structure and culture.
- Expert: Guides practice in understanding the organizational capabilities and processes.
- Expert: Guides practice in understanding the technology and infrastructure utilized by the organization.
- Expert: Guides practice in understanding organizational policies and business rules.
- Expert: Guides practice in understanding the organization's business architecture.
- Expert: Guides practice in understanding the organization's internal assets
-  Expert: Guides practice in understanding external influencers.
Define Future State - Expert: Guides practice in articulating business goals and objectives.
- Expert: Guides practice in determining the solution scope.
- Expert: Guides practice in identifying constraints.
- Expert: Advanced knowledge in identifying potential changes to organizational structure and culture.
- Expert: Advanced knowledge in identifying new capabilities and business processes.
- Expert: Advanced knowledge in identifying new technology and infrastructure.
- Expert: Guides practice in identifying new organizational policies and business rules.
- Expert: Guides practice in ensuring business architecture is respected.
- Expert: Advanced knowledge of assessing resource alignment for future state and transition to future state.
- Expert: Guides practice in identifying assumptions related to the future state.
- Expert: Guides practice in evaluating the potential value for the future state.
Assess Risks - Expert: Advanced knowledge in identifying unknowns.
- Expert: Advanced knowledge in identifying and managing constraints, assumptions and dependencies.
- Expert: Advanced knowledge of quantifying the impact of risk factors.
- Expert: Advanced knowledge of assessing stakeholder and organizational risk tolerances.
- Expert: Advanced knowledge of recommending an effective course of action.
Define Change Strategy - Expert: Advanced knowledge in identifying the appropriate solution scope.
- Expert: Guides practice in performing gap analysis.
- Expert: Guides practice in completing the enterprise readiness assessment.
- Expert: Guides practice in developing an effective change strategy.
- Expert: Guides practice in developing appropriate transition states and completing release plans.

Requirements Analysis and Design Definition - 30%

Specify and Model Requirements - Expert: Creates rules for modeling requirements and designs.
- Expert: Creates rules for analyzing requirements and designs.
- Expert: Creates rules for identifying information for requirements and designs.
- Expert: Creates rules for developing the appropriate level of abstraction to meet various needs.
Verify Requirements - Expert: Creates rules for applying the characteristics of requirements and designs quality.
- Expert: Creates rules for performing verification activities throughout the work.
- Expert: Creates rules for using appropriate checklists for quality control.
Validate Requirements - Expert: Advanced knowledge of identifying assumptions in order to manage risks.
- Expert: Creates rules for defining measurable evaluation criteria to assess the success of the change.
- Expert: Guides practice in evaluating alignment with solution scope to support value delivery.
Define Requirements Architecture - Expert: Advanced knowledge of using requirements viewpoints and views effectively.
- Expert: Creates rules for leveraging templates to develop the solution architecture.
- Expert: Guides practice in ensuring the set of requirements is complete
- Expert: Guides practice in ensuring requirements relate to each other by identifying requirements relationships.
-Expert: Creates rules for defining the business analysis information architecture.
Define Design Options - Expert: Guides practice in identifying appropriate solution approaches.
- Expert: Guides practice in identifying improvement opportunities.
- Expert: Guides practice in allocating requirements to solution components and releases to best achieve change objectives.
- Expert: Guides practice in developing design options aligned with the desired future state.
Analyze Potential Value and Recommend Solution - Expert: Guides practice in identifying the expected benefits of a potential solution.
- Expert: Guides practice in identifying the costs associated with a potential solution.
- Expert: Guides practice in determining the value of a solution to key stakeholders.
- Expert: Guides practice in assessing design options and recommending the appropriate solution.

Solution Evaluation - 9%

Measure Solution Performance - Expert: Creates rules for identifying appropriate measures for assessing solution performance.
- Expert: Guides practice in validating selected performance measures with key stakeholders.
- Expert: Guides practice in collecting appropriate performance measures to assess solution performance.
Analyze Performance Measures - Expert: Guides practice in examining collected performance measures to assess solution performance.
- Expert: Guides practice in highlighting identified risks.
- Expert: Guides practice in identifying relevant trends.
- Expert: Guides practice in testing and analyzing performance measures to ensure accuracy.
- Expert: Guides practice in identifying the root cause of performance variances and recommending actions.
Assess Solution Limitations - Expert: Guides practice in identifying internal solution component dependencies.
- Expert: Guides practice in performing problem analysis to identify the source of solution limitations.
- Expert: Guides practice in performing impact assessment activities to quantify factors that affect solution performance.
Assess Enterprise Limitations - Expert: Guides practice in assessing enterprise culture.
- Expert: Guides practice in completing stakeholder impact analysis.
- Expert: Guides practice in assessing how a solution impacts the organizational structure.
- Expert: Guides practice in performing operational assessment.
Recommend Actions to Increase Solution Value - Expert: Guides practice in ensuring appropriate solution performance measures are being used.
- Expert: Guides practice in providing substantiated recommendations.
